Michael Hoy, Executive Vice Chairman of Great Day Improvements, shares his expertise on people-centric M&A strategies that focus on culture over cost-cutting. He discusses the vital role of trust and transparency in smooth integrations, and how aligning financials early can streamline transitions. Michael also emphasizes building strong relationships and a referral-based growth model, showcasing how a people-first philosophy can not only enhance company culture but also drive sustainable growth in the competitive realm of mergers and acquisitions.

Quick takeaways
- A people-centric approach in M&A fosters trust and collaboration, leading to smoother integrations and sustainable growth for all parties involved.
- Prioritizing growth synergies over cost-cutting allows organizations to focus on employee development, enhancing overall performance and revenue growth post-acquisition.
